dashboard: add android/arm builder on Corellium
Updates golang/go#31722
Change-Id: I07d9f85d47b6cda5eadcfc4f93adff42316f0ff5
Reviewed-on: https://go-review.googlesource.com/c/build/+/174857
TryBot-Result: Gobot Gobot <gobot@golang.org>
Reviewed-by: Brad Fitzpatrick <bradfitz@golang.org>
diff --git a/dashboard/builders.go b/dashboard/builders.go
index 417c8ec..2b7586f 100644
--- a/dashboard/builders.go
+++ b/dashboard/builders.go
@@ -1962,6 +1962,19 @@
},
})
addBuilder(BuildConfig{
+ Name: "android-arm-corellium",
+ HostType: "host-android-arm64-corellium-android",
+ Notes: "Virtual Android running on Corellium; owned by zenly",
+ buildsRepo: func(repo, branch, goBranch string) bool {
+ return repo == "go" && branch == "master" && goBranch == "master"
+ },
+ env: []string{
+ "CGO_ENABLED=1",
+ "GOHOSTARCH=arm",
+ "GOARCH=arm",
+ },
+ })
+ addBuilder(BuildConfig{
Name: "darwin-amd64-wikofever",
HostType: "host-darwin-amd64-eliasnaur-android",
Notes: "Same as android-arm*-wikofever but without GOOS set, for running x/mobile tests.",
diff --git a/dashboard/builders_test.go b/dashboard/builders_test.go
index f2ec21c..1168a6c 100644
--- a/dashboard/builders_test.go
+++ b/dashboard/builders_test.go
@@ -371,6 +371,7 @@
// Virtual mobiledevices
{b("darwin-arm64-corellium", "go"), isBuilder},
{b("android-arm64-corellium", "go"), isBuilder},
+ {b("android-arm-corellium", "go"), isBuilder},
// A GOOS=darwin variant of the physical ARM Androids
// runs x/mobile and nothing else: